Output 8444daedb88fb77583eb734b33c247579b5d7accd8fd04d5ffeb308d7185478c:0

value
2013711630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90d22c059bb539921bd21ceafdfcbe0bc0559f78 OP_EQUAL
address
MM6uK4J1XihF9rmfCdQad6HJaSEWPDFXMi
transaction
8444daedb88fb77583eb734b33c247579b5d7accd8fd04d5ffeb308d7185478c
spent
true